Global Sikh Sangat Extends Support to SGPC for Flood Relief, Advocate Dhami Expresses Gratitude
Amritsar, Sept 22 Tajeemnoor Kaur
The Shiromani Gurdwara Parbandhak Committee (SGPC) continues its extensive relief efforts for flood victims, receiving strong support from Sikh communities across India and abroad.
Today, SGPC President Advocate Harjinder Singh Dhami was presented with several donation cheques and contributions by various individuals and organizations. Among the donors were SGPC member S. Tarsem Singh Ratia, who contributed ₹1 lakh and 40 quintals of wheat; Mata Nirmal Kaur and family from Jalandhar, who donated ₹2 lakhs; Dashmesh Sewa Society Raipur, which contributed ₹6 lakhs; and several other Sikh devotees and organizations from India and overseas.
Expressing gratitude, Advocate Dhami said:
"Standing with those in distress has always been part of Sikh heritage. The SGPC has always remained at the forefront in serving humanity, but these relief efforts are only possible due to the large-hearted contributions of the Sangat."
He appealed to Sikh communities worldwide to continue extending their support and solidarity with flood-affected families.
The event was attended by SGPC Chief Secretary S. Kulwant Singh Mannan, committee members, officials, and several well-wishers.
